Diskpart ile önyükleme diski bayrağı nasıl ayarlanır


18

Windows Server 2008 R2'im başlamıyor ve Stop 7B ile duruyor, bu yüzden kurtarma konsolunu başlatıyorum ve diski kontrol etmek için diskpart kullanıyorum. Type 17 ve 07 türünden birini bölümler vardır, detay disk komutu bana diskin bir önyükleme diski olmadığını gösterir. Bu önyükleme bayrağını diskpart ile nasıl ayarlayabilirim? Yoksa bu işaret yalnızca MBR düzgün çalışıyorsa true olarak ayarlanır. Aşağıdaki komutları deniyorum:

bootsect /nt60 ALL /force /mbr
bootrec /fixboot
bootrec /fixmbr
bootrec /rebuildbcd

son komut bana OS sayısını 0 gösteriyor, bu yüzden bu bayrağı nasıl true olarak ayarlayabilirim?

İşte diskpart detay diskinin çıktısı: resim açıklamasını buraya girin


başkalarının faydalanabilmesi için nasıl düzelttiğinizi detaylandırmalısınız. Ve hatırlayamıyorsanız, başkalarının faydalanabilmesi için nasıl düzelttiğinizi ayrıntılı olarak belirtmelisiniz
barlop

1
Cevabınızın yorumlarında bahsettiğim gibi, sürücü imzasıyla ilgili bir sorundu. Başlangıç ​​sırasında imza doğrulamasını devre dışı bıraktıktan sonra sistemi yeniden başlatabilir ve sürücüyü yeniden yükleyebilirim ve her şey yolunda gidiyor. Böylece çözüm MBR'yi yeniden oluşturmak ve sürücü doğrulaması olmadan başlamaktı.
kockiren

Açıklığa kavuşturmak için: Hata denetleme 0x7b (INACCESSIBLE_BOOT_DEVICE), Windows'un gerçekten önyüklemeye başladığı, ancak doğrudan depolama erişimine geçtikten sonra bölümüne erişmek için bir sürücü bulamadığı anlamına gelir.
Daniel B

Yanıtlar:


6

Kurtarma konsolundaki disk bölümü, bir bölümü etkin (önyüklenebilir) yapmanıza izin vermez.

Gparted Live kullanın.

http://en.wikipedia.org/wiki/Diskpart "Tüm Windows 2000, Windows XP ve Windows Server 2003'te bulunan Kurtarma Konsolu'nda, gerçekte bulunandan önemli ölçüde farklı bir diskpart komutu vardır. Yalnızca bölüm ekleme ve silme işlevselliği sağlar, ancak etkin bölüm ayarlama için değil. Yardımcı program, özgün Kurtarma Konsolu'nun devamı olan Windows Kurtarma Ortamı'nda da sağlanır.


Canlı bir Linux'tan önyükleme yapıyorum ve dikkat çekmeye başlıyorum. Bootflag ayarlandı ancak ayrıntı diski bana "önyükleme diski" göstermiyor
kockiren

1
@kockiren sfc gibi social.technet.microsoft.com/Forums/en-US/winserversetup/thread/… 'yi deneyebileceğiniz başka komutlar da var (sfc / SCANNOW / OFFBOOTDIR = d: \ / OFFWINDIR = d: \ windows burada d windows sürücünüzdür) ve startrep.exe ve her ikisi de başarısız olursa pencereleri yeniden yüklemeniz gerekebilir. Windows server 2008 görünüşe göre hiçbir onarım kurulumu var w7 de hiçbir onarım kurulumu var! xp yapar.
barlop

1
ayrıca bu komutları pencereleri göremediğinde etkin / önyüklenebilir hale getirdiyseniz, pencerelere girmeye bile başlayamazsınız. bu komutların pencereleri görebildiği bir aşamaya erişebiliyorsanız, özellikle 0 Oss bulunan rebuildbcd komutu, eğer bu diğer komutları çalıştırdığınızda Os'u o zaman büyük bulmaya götürürse, değilse, bu belki de diskpart'ı parlatıldığında önyüklenebilir olduğunu görün.
barlop

Ben sfc ve startrep çalıştırın ama dosent yardım. Hiçbir bootrec / rebuild bir Kurulum bulamaz ancak Sistem doğru şekilde başlamaz. 7B ile durur ve şimdi Dumpfile oluşturuldu :-(
kockiren

@ kockiren böylece yedekleme ve pencereleri yeniden yükleyin. Bu arada detay bölümü yaptığınızda diskpart etkin mi diyor?
barlop

5

Başka bir Windows 8.1 Hyper-V-Server'daki bu ve diğer iş parçacıklarından gelen bilgileri birleştiren bir Windows 8.1 bilgisayarından VHD GPT diskini başarıyla geri yükledim.

Adımlarım:

  1. Microsoft Sysinternals Disk2vhd kullanarak diski kopyalayın .
  2. Vhd'yi Hyper-v-host'un dosya sistemine bağlayın. (yani vhd'ye çift tıklayın).
  3. AOMEI Bölüm Yardımcısı'nı indirin ve yükleyin .
  4. AOMEI Partition Assistant'ı başlatın ve normal bir disk olarak görünen VHD diski seçin. Diski Disk menüsünden MBR diskine dönüştürmek için disk av select seçeneğini işaretleyin.
  5. Kurtarma disklerini ve diğer Windows olmayan bölümleri içeren tüm bölümleri kaldırın.
  6. VHD'yi HOST'tan ayırın (Yeniden başlatma gerekebilir).
  7. Hyper-V Manager'da yeni bir Sanal Makine oluşturun ve değiştirilmiş VHD'nizi kullanın.
  8. VM'yi Windows Kurulum diskinden başlatın ve kurtarma konsoluna gidin ve komut istemini seçin.
  9. Aşağıda açıklandığı gibi disk bölümünü kullanın:
    • DISKPART (bölüm yardımcı programını açmak için),
    • LIST DISK (disk numaraları gösterilir),
    • SELECT DISK n (burada n disk sayısıdır - muhtemelen 0),
    • LIST PARTITION (bölüm numaraları gösterilir),
    • SELECT PARTITION n (burada n, Etkinleştirmek istediğiniz Birincil bölümün numarasıdır),
    • ACTIVE (seçilen diskte seçilen bölüm Etkin hale getirilir),
    • EXIT (DiskPart'tan çıkmak için),
    • EXIT (Komut İsteminden çıkmak için),
    • Bilgisayarı yeniden başlat.
  10. 8. adımı tekrarlayın. 11. MBR'yi aşağıda açıklandığı gibi yeniden oluşturun, yani:
    • bootrec /fixboot,
    • bootrec /fixmbr,
    • bootrec /rebuildbcd.
  11. Komut isteminden çıkın.
  12. Windows sistem dosyalarını geri yüklemek için Kurtarma seçeneklerini kullanın (Hem kısmi kurtarma hem de gelişmiş kurtarma seçenekleri kullanılabilir).
  13. VM VHD'nizden önyükleme yapana kadar 13'ü tekrarlayın.

1
Yanıtınız için teşekkür ederiz, ancak lütfen "Disk avını işaretle" yi inceleyin ve bir dahaki sefere daha kaliteli yanıtlar sağlamaya çalışın.
g2mk

1

DISKPART (bölüm yardımcı programını açmak için)

LİSTE DİSKİ (disk numaraları gösterilecektir)

DİSKİ SEÇ n (burada n disk sayısıdır - muhtemelen 0)

LİSTE BÖLÜMÜ (bölüm numaraları gösterilecektir)

BÖLÜM SEÇ n (burada n, Etkinleştirmek istediğiniz Birincil bölümün numarasıdır)

ETKİN (seçilen diskte seçilen bölüm Etkin hale getirilir)

EXIT (DiskPart'tan çıkmak için)

EXIT (Komut İsteminden çıkmak için)

Bilgisayarı yeniden başlat.


6
Bölüm etkin olarak işaretlenir, ancak Önyükleme Diski olarak işaretlenmez. "Önyükleme Diski" adı verilen bir bayrak vardır ve no değeri vardır, ancak iyi çalışan sistemlerde bu bayrak her zaman evet olarak ayarlanır.
kockiren

ayrıntı bölümü için etkin veya etkin olmayan bir ekran görüntüsü ekleyin.
barlop


0

Ancak bunun eski bir konu olduğunu anlıyorum. . .

Bir Win81 bölümünü sürücünün önündeki ayrılmamış alana kaydırmam gerektiğinde, g2mk tarafından yukarıdaki 9 ve 10 numaralı adımlar benim için çalıştı. . .

Başlangıçta partition0'da XP vardı, sonra Win81 (aka Dual Boot) kurdum ve Win81'i partition1'e kurdum. Btw, eski Microsoft part00 işletim sistemini Web'in başka bir yerinde kaldırmak için bir prosedür var (Win7 için söylüyor) (btw, Win81'i Diskpart üzerinden Aktif'e eşit olan Boot olarak ayarlamak için gparted'i kullanabilirsiniz). Sonra Win81 bölümünü ayrılmamış alanın üzerine kaydırmak için Gparted kullandım. Sonra winload.exe üzerinde 0xc000025 kurtulmak ve HDD üzerinde Win81 önyükleme yapabilmek için yukarıdaki Adım 9 ve 10 kullanmanız gerekiyordu.

Btw, bir şey eksik olmadıkça, herkesin yazdığı gibi, bu prosedürlerin bir MBR disk üzerine kurulu Windows için olduğunu (yani UEFI donanımında bir GPT diskine kurulu Windows için olmadığını) unutmayın.

HTH

Saygılarımızla . . .


Süper Kullanıcıya Hoş Geldiniz! Bu soru- cevap sitesinde insanların gönderdiği sorulara iyi yanıtlar vermeye çalışıyoruz . İyi bir cevabın bir kısmı, cevabınızın işe yaraması için gereken tüm adımları içermektedir. Yığın Taşması ile ilgili cevapların sırası sabit olmadığından, başkasının cevabına 'yukarıda' diyerek gönderme yapmak yeterli değildir. Lütfen başvurduğunuz adımları kendi postanıza ekleyin. Bahsettiğiniz cevaba bağlantı vererek kredi sağlamak elbette bir sorun değildir!
cascer1

0

Windows Server 2003'ü Windows 7 makinemin yeni bir sürücüsüne yüklemeye çalışırken, bir şekilde Windows 7 sürücüsündeki önyüklemeyi sildim.

Bilgisayar diski donanım yapılandırması sorunu nedeniyle Windows başlatılamadı

Üç günlük alaydan sonra, sorunu gidermek için aşağıdaki adımları uygulayabildim:

  1. Windows 7'den Önyükleme Diski Yükle
  2. "Onar" Seçeneğini Seçin
  3. "Başlangıç ​​Onarımı" nı seçin (bu çalışır, ancak herhangi bir sorun bulamaz)
  4. "Komut İstemi" ne erişmek için Gelişmiş Seçenekler'i seçin
  5. bootsect /nt60 SYS
  6. Bilgisayarı normal şekilde yeniden başlatın

Bu farklı bir sorunun cevabıdır ...
DavidPostill
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.